I have a TLD 50II A (new model) that I had a Willfish frame put on (by Willfish). Out of the box the reel had pretty good freespool but since I had the aluminum frame upgrade I am losing freespool at just 12lbs of drag at strike. What do you think is causing this problem?

i checked the belleville configuration from the schematics on the shimano website. http://fish.shimano.com/media/fishing/SAC/techdocs/en/Conventional/96TLD2speed50_v1_m56577569830641841.pdf it looks like it's oriented "()(())". take a look. if that's the case, you should be able to change it to "((()))" and get a decent jump in drag range. one question, though. you don't have spectra that is slipping on the spool, do you? alan
